Transaction dab6582b7c0516546dd76bebf6b67603a56dbbc51d45f137a0913061b16ae3fd

2 Input
2 Outputs
  • dab6582b7c0516546dd76bebf6b67603a56dbbc51d45f137a0913061b16ae3fd:0
  • value  5428099
    address  12SFhWtnRkYXWnuezshwMHyNU8ekoF1in9
  • dab6582b7c0516546dd76bebf6b67603a56dbbc51d45f137a0913061b16ae3fd:1
  • value  128745043
    address  3CshQfc9BjKPR5H2Rk1ig5RVWTj8oLYmut